  The United Nations announced that the world population will reach 8 billion on November 15, 2022.

  According to the "World Population Prospects 2022" report recently released by the United Nations, the total global population will continue to grow in the next few decades, but the growth rate is expected to slow down.

According to the report, the global population is expected to increase to about 8.5 billion by 2030, 9.7 billion in 2050, peak at about 10.4 billion in the 2080s, and continue until 2100.

In addition, rising life expectancy, combined with falling fertility rates, will exacerbate the aging of the global population.

  Reporter: The quality of the population has steadily improved, and the level of education has increased significantly, which is an important feature of my country's population situation.

How does the development of education promote the improvement of population quality?

  Niu Jianlin: In the past few decades, my country's education industry has developed rapidly, and the average education level of the population has steadily increased.

In the past ten years, my country has vigorously developed high school education, higher education and preschool education on the basis of comprehensive popularization of compulsory education and continuous consolidation.

At present, the national gross enrollment rates of high school and higher education are 91.4% and 57.8% respectively, an increase of 6.4 percentage points and 27.8 percentage points respectively compared with ten years ago.

The national gross enrollment rate of preschool education reached 88.1%, an increase of 23.6 percentage points over ten years ago.

  The development of education has directly promoted the rapid improvement of the educational level of the population.

In 2020, the number of people with a college education per 100,000 people in my country will exceed 15,000, and the average years of education for the working-age population aged 16-59 will rise to 10.75 years, which is significantly higher than the results of the previous census.

These development achievements have laid an important foundation for the high-quality development of population, economy and society.

  Reporter: The two major indicators to measure the quality of the population, in addition to the level of education, is the health status.

Can you talk about the observation of the health status of my country's population from the change of average life expectancy?

  Niu Jianlin: When New China was founded, the average life expectancy in our country was only 35 years old.

Since then, my country's public health and medical service system has been continuously improved, and the people's physical fitness has been enhanced day by day.

Since 1990, the average life expectancy of the population in my country has increased at an average rate of nearly 3 years per decade.

By 2020, the average life expectancy of Chinese residents will be 77.93 years, slightly higher than the average level of middle and high-income countries in the world, and the gap with high-income countries will continue to narrow.

Compared with countries or regions at the same level of social and economic development, my country's current population health has obvious comparative advantages.

These achievements reflect the superiority of our social environment and system from the side.

  The statistical results of population health indicators show that, taking the development goals set in the United Nations "2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development" as a reference, my country has completed a number of healthy development goals ahead of schedule.

However, it should be noted that there are still some challenges in the healthy development of my country's population.

Including the rise of adolescent mental health problems in recent years; various chronic diseases and sub-health risks threaten the health, well-being and quality of life of the population, and so on.

From the perspective of the whole life cycle, we must actively promote health protection and comprehensively improve the quality of our population.

  A comprehensive and objective view of the changing trend of my country's working-age population

  Reporter: Compared with 2010, my country's working-age population aged 16-59 will decrease by more than 40 million in 2020, and the proportion of working-age population in the total population will also decrease.

How to rationally view the changing trend of the working-age population?

  Song Jian: The working-age population is the main body of any social production and reproduction activities. The size and structural characteristics of the working-age population play a key role in population, social development, and economic growth.

In 2020, the working-age population aged 16-59 will be 880 million, with a large total and a relatively young average age.

Although my country's working-age population has begun to decline, it has decreased by more than 40 million compared with 920 million in the 2010 census, but it has increased by 70 million compared to 810 million in the 2000 census. The total labor force is still at historical high.

The proportion of working-age population in my country is also at a relatively high level.

  Niu Jianlin: Take a comprehensive and objective view of the changing trend of the working-age population.

First, the decline in the working-age population is an inevitable consequence of the modern demographic transition.

In today's world, except for a few immigrant countries, most of the low-fertility countries that have completed the population transition have generally experienced or will soon experience the process of the working-age population from rising to falling.

Secondly, so far, my country's total working-age population still ranks first in the world. Compared with world economies of comparable economic size, my country's working-age population is far larger than the other.

Thirdly, because the decline in the size of the working-age population is accompanied by the aging of its age structure, the latter often has a more direct and profound impact on social production and reproduction.

To actively respond to changes in the working-age population, it is necessary to take into account the characteristics of changes in scale and structure, seize opportunities, actively promote the transformation of economic growth patterns and the optimization and upgrading of industrial structures, and effectively promote the long-term coordinated development of population changes and economic society.

  Grasp the critical period to improve the quality of the population, transform the industrial structure, and actively respond to the aging population

  Reporter: Population aging will be the basic national condition of our country for a long time to come. What kind of situation is my country's population aging facing?

  Song Jian: At present, "decreasing birth rate and aging population" brings challenges to my country's economic and social development.

Fewer births and aging are complementary to each other. The "fewer births" brought about by the low fertility rate has exacerbated the aging of the population, and the aging of the childbearing age group is an important reason for the phenomenon of fewer births. The problem of "fewer births and aging" must be comprehensively addressed.

  Population aging is the inevitable result of demographic transition.

On the one hand, the decline in mortality rate and the increase in average life expectancy have allowed more people to live to old age, and the number of elderly people has accumulated; on the other hand, the decline in fertility rate has increased the proportion of the elderly population in the total population.

The dual forces of death transition and fertility transition are driving the deepening of population aging.

China's population transition has two major characteristics: compression and advancement. The mortality rate and fertility rate have both declined rapidly in a relatively short period of time, which has a severe impact on the age structure. The population aging progresses rapidly, with large regional differences, and presents stage features.

At present, we should seize the critical period when the working-age population is relatively large and the labor resources are relatively abundant, and make adequate preparations for the arrival of a "severely aging" society by improving the quality of the population and transforming the industrial structure.

  Reporter: What are the salient features of my country's population aging?

What effective measures have we taken to actively deal with population aging?

  Niu Jianlin: Population aging is a normal state of population development faced by most countries in the world today.

According to the population data of various countries compiled by the World Bank, more than half of the countries and regions in the world have entered the aging society.

  Compared with other countries, my country's population aging has distinct characteristics: first, the process of population aging in my country is ahead of the economic and social development process; Most of the aging countries in the world; Third, related to population migration and urbanization process, my country's population aging process presents the characteristics of urban-rural inversion and distinct regional imbalance.

At present, the aging degree of my country's rural population has surpassed that of urban areas, and the large-scale exodus of young people in underdeveloped areas has accelerated the process of population aging.

These characteristics further complicate the situation of population aging in my country and the challenges it faces.

  The report of the 20th National Congress of the Communist Party of China proposes to implement the national strategy of actively responding to population aging, develop pension services and industries, optimize services for widowed and lonely elderly, and promote the realization of basic pension services for all elderly people.

In order to actively respond to population aging, my country has introduced a series of targeted policy measures, development plans and system construction.

In the economic field, the policy of delaying the retirement age adapts to the reality of continuous improvement in population health and life expectancy, and is conducive to actively responding to population aging.

In the social field, the rapid development of my country's health and education has improved the accumulation of human capital, which will help cope with the impact of population aging on labor supply and economic development, and promote the improvement of people's livelihood and well-being under the situation of population aging.

my country's social security system has been continuously improved and perfected. The medical and old-age security system has achieved full coverage in urban and rural areas. The social service and support system for the elderly is also developing rapidly. played a positive role.

  Optimizing the population development strategy and establishing a fertility support policy system

  Reporter: Since the implementation of the "Guiding Opinions on Further Improving and Implementing Active Fertility Support Measures", what supporting measures have impressed you deeply?

  Niu Jianlin: The report of the 20th National Congress of the Communist Party of China proposes to optimize the population development strategy, establish a fertility support policy system, and reduce the cost of childbirth, childcare, and education.

In order to guide all localities and departments to implement fertility support policies, in August 2022, 17 departments including the National Health and Health Commission and the National Development and Reform Commission issued the "Guiding Opinions on Further Improving and Implementing Active Fertility Support Measures". "Under the guidance of ", all localities and departments have carried out extensive exploration and practice around the new trend of marriage and childbearing, social services, parenting services and support, and educational support, and many supporting measures to promote active childbearing support have emerged.

For example, the National Medical Insurance Bureau stipulates that the cost of giving birth to three children for insured female employees shall be included in the payment scope of maternity insurance benefits; A childcare subsidy of 500 yuan is given to each child until the child is 3 years old.

  These measures include not only services and support dedicated to meeting the specific needs of the public related to childbirth and removing barriers to marriage and childbearing, but also strategic measures focusing on long-term cultural guidance and shaping social values. Through the reconstruction of social atmosphere, new marriage and childbearing View shaping, to influence the practice of long-term marriage and childbearing behavior.

In the long run, these measures are expected not only to have positive effects on marriage and childbearing concepts, attitudes, and behaviors, but also to help create a harmonious and healthy family and social environment.
